My brother had an expression he would always utter back in the Metropolitan Sports Center days when the high school hockey teams would compete in the sectional playoffs through the state tournament and that was, “So much hockey, so little time!” We would see 2 games on Monday, 2 games on Tuesday, 2 games on Thursday, 2 games on Friday and 4 games on Saturday, then we would see all 12 state tournament games the following week. I do not remember the last time I had sat down and watched a professional NHL hockey game. What comes to mind would have been 1993 right before Norm Greed picked up all the hockey pucks and moved his Minnesota North Star team to Dallas. I had seen a few North Star games at the Metropolitan Sports Center in Bloomington, Minnesota back when, as you could buy a ticket in those days for $5.00.
